Title :
Decentralized Reduced-Rank Multiuser Relaying for Cooperative Uplink CDMA Networks

Abstract :
We examine a cooperative uplink CDMA network where multiple sources simultaneously access the cooperative channel using different spreading codes and compete for the resources at the relays. To efficiently utilize the limited energy and bandwidth resources at the relays, we propose in this work a decentralized reduced-rank multiuser relaying (RR-MUR) where the data received at each relay is compressed into a limited number of dimensions and forwarded with optimal power allocation among the different dimensions. The proposed scheme follows upon our previous work where a centralized strategy has been proposed. Specifically, we propose the minimum mean square error principle component analysis (MMSE-PCA) approach that can be used to design the relay precoders in a decentralized manner. We show that the MMSE-PCA scheme is the optimal relay precoder design when only one relay exists in the network. Through numerical simulations, we show that the proposed scheme outperforms the Q-selection scheme, where only a selected group of sources are served by each relay.
